The Power of Sound: Understanding Sonic Technology
The core of the ARPHA R1’s effectiveness lies in its sonic technology. But what exactly does “sonic” mean in the context of a toothbrush?
Demystifying Sonic Vibrations
Unlike traditional rotating electric toothbrushes, sonic toothbrushes utilize rapid vibrations to clean teeth. The ARPHA R1’s motor generates an impressive 30,000 vibrations per minute (VPM). These vibrations create two primary cleaning actions:
- Mechanical Scrubbing: The high-frequency vibrations cause the bristles to move rapidly back and forth, effectively scrubbing away plaque and food debris from the tooth surface.
- Fluid Dynamics: The vibrations also agitate the fluids in your mouth (saliva and toothpaste) creating micro-bubbles. These micro-bubbles are forced into hard-to-reach areas, such as between teeth and along the gumline, dislodging plaque and bacteria.
Think of it like this: Imagine using a powerful, yet gentle, mini-whirlpool to clean your teeth. The force of the water, combined with the scrubbing action, effectively cleanses even the most stubborn dirt.
Why is Sonic Technology Superior?
Compared to manual brushing or even rotating electric toothbrushes, sonic technology offers several advantages:
- Enhanced Plaque Removal: Studies have shown that sonic toothbrushes can remove significantly more plaque than manual toothbrushes, contributing to a lower risk of cavities and gum disease.
- Gentle on Gums: The micro-bubbles created by sonic vibrations provide a gentle cleaning action, minimizing the risk of gum irritation or recession.
- Improved Reach: The fluid dynamics created by the vibrations help to clean areas that are difficult to reach with bristles alone, such as the interdental spaces and the gumline.

Smart Timing: Mastering the Art of Brushing
Dentists recommend brushing for a full two minutes, twice a day. The ARPHA R1 takes the guesswork out of this with its built-in smart timer.
The 2-Minute Timer: Your Brushing Guide
The toothbrush automatically shuts off after two minutes, ensuring you brush for the optimal duration. This helps you develop a consistent brushing habit and avoid over-brushing or under-brushing.
The 30-Second Quadrant Reminder: Ensuring Even Coverage
Every 30 seconds, the ARPHA R1 emits a subtle pulse. This is your cue to move to a different quadrant of your mouth. Divide your mouth into four sections (upper right, upper left, lower right, lower left), and spend 30 seconds on each. This ensures that all areas of your mouth receive equal attention.
Built to Last: The Durability of IPX7 Waterproofing
The ARPHA R1 boasts an IPX7 waterproof rating. But what does this mean for your daily routine?
Understanding IPX Ratings
The IPX rating system classifies the degree of protection a device offers against water intrusion. IPX7 signifies that the ARPHA R1 can withstand being submerged in up to 1 meter of water for 30 minutes without damage.

The Science of Lithium-Ion Batteries
Lithium-ion batteries are known for their high energy density, meaning they can store a large amount of energy in a relatively small size. They also have a long lifespan and can be recharged hundreds of times without significant loss of capacity. This is why they’re commonly used in devices like smartphones, laptops, and, of course, electric toothbrushes.
